Will a 20 watt solar panel charge a battery?

20W and 50W solar panels are good for fast charging small 12V batteries. For example, a 20W solar panel can charge a 20Ah 12V battery in around 17 hours of direct sunlight. A 50W panel can do it in around 8 hours. 80W and 100W solar panels are good for fast charging large 12V and car batteries.

Can solar panels overcharge a battery?

Will solar panels overcharge a battery? The answer is YES. It is possible to overcharge a battery if batteries are not connected to a charge controller or the charge controller is not properly configured to regulate the amount of power entering the battery.

Can you hook solar panel directly to battery?

A solar panel can be connected directly to a 12 volt car battery, but must be monitored if it’s more than 5 watts. Solar panels rated higher than 5 watts must not be connected directly to a battery, but only through a solar charge controller to protect against over-charging.

Where does solar go when batteries are full?

When the solar panels have fully charged the batteries, the charge controller will reroute most of the electricity directly into the inverter instead of the batteries. A solar monitoring system could be installed to record and monitor every detail of your energy generation.

Do solar panels drain batteries at night?

In short, if solar panels are properly set up, it does not drain the batteries at night. They do draw power from them though, because of the lack of sunlight and the need for supplying your appliances or charging your mobile phone which is usually done over the night.

What happens if you plug a solar panel into itself?

What happens if you plug a solar panel into itself? If you connect both solar panel cables to each other, the voltage is zero, so power is zero – nothing happens! The short answer is nothing. You will not damage the solar panels if you short-circuit them.

Can a 300 watt solar panel run a refrigerator?

Can a 300 watt solar panel run a refrigerator? A 300 watt solar panel can run a small fridge. 300 watts is probably the minimum size needed to run a small to medium fridge, in combination with a 120Ah lithium iron phosphate battery and a 500 watt pure sine-wave inverter.

What can damage solar battery?

Overcharge
Constant overcharging will damage your solar battery and consequently shorten its life. Lead-Acid can be trickle-charged, but a lower voltage is applied. If the voltage doesn’t decrease once the lead-acid battery is fully charged, it will be overcharged.
